Do Australian casinos really lower the RTP on pokies?
Yeah, some do. It’s a dirty trick. They buy a ‘low RTP’ version of a game from the provider. For example, a standard pokie might have a 96% RTP, but the casino requests a version with 93% RTP. They don’t tell you this upfront. The only way to check is to look at the game’s info screen or ask support. Casinos like Casumo and LeoVegas are usually good about this, but smaller white-label sites are not.

My Strategy for Picking a Real Money Pokie
I don’t just click on the first game I see. Here is my routine:
First, I check the RTP. I look for games above 96%. Anything lower than 95% is a waste of money, in my opinion. Second, I check the volatility. High volatility means big wins but long dry spells. Low volatility means small wins often. I prefer medium volatility because it keeps things interesting.
Third, I read the bonus terms. Some pokies have features like ‘buy bonus’ or ‘free spins round’. I like those because they give me more action. But I avoid games that require a huge bet to trigger the bonus.
Finally, I set a loss limit. I only deposit $100 at a time. If I lose it, I walk away. If I win, I cash out half and play with the rest. This keeps me from chasing losses.

Why I Hate ‘Exclusive’ Pokies
Some casinos advertise ‘exclusive’ pokies that you can only play on their site. Sounds cool, right? Well, not really. From what I’ve seen, these exclusive games often have lower RTPs. The casino pays a premium to the developer for exclusivity, so they make up for it by reducing the payout rate.
